Battery Capacity Ratings Explained
Understanding amp-hour (Ah) ratings is essential for predicting how long your DeWalt battery will last during use. The Ah rating indicates the battery’s capacity, with higher numbers signifying more energy storage. This directly impacts the runtime of your tools, helping you avoid interruptions while working.
For example, a 5Ah battery can deliver a consistent power output for longer than a 2Ah battery. If you’re using a tool that draws 1 amp, a 5Ah battery would theoretically last about 5 hours. However, actual performance may vary based on the tool’s load and efficiency. Tools with higher power demands, like saws or drills, will deplete the battery quicker than those with lighter loads, such as drivers.
It’s also important to consider how the type of task influences battery consumption. Continuous heavy use will drain the battery faster than intermittent lighter tasks. Knowing the Ah rating helps you select the right battery for your specific needs, ensuring you have enough power to complete your projects without delays.

Tips for Extending Battery Life
To maximize the lifespan of your DeWalt batteries, consider implementing a charging routine that aligns with your work schedule. Avoid letting the battery completely discharge before recharging. Lithium-ion batteries perform best when kept between 20% and 80% charge. Frequent shallow discharges and recharges can effectively prolong their overall lifespan.
Additionally, maintain a consistent charging environment. Extreme temperatures can adversely affect battery health. Store and charge batteries in a cool, dry place, ideally at room temperature. If you notice any drops in performance, check the battery contacts for dirt or debris, as clean connections can help ensure efficient charging and discharging cycles.
Using the right charger is also critical. Always use DeWalt-approved chargers that are designed for your specific battery type. This ensures optimal charging speeds and helps prevent overheating, which can degrade battery life. By following these practices, you can significantly enhance how long your battery lasts and keep your work running smoothly.
When to Replace Your Battery
Recognizing when to replace your DeWalt battery is crucial for maintaining efficiency in your work. Signs of degradation can save you from unexpected downtime. Here’s how to identify when it’s time to invest in a new battery.
- Decreased Runtime: If you notice that your battery no longer holds a charge as long as it used to, it may be nearing the end of its life. If your tool stops working before you finish a task, this is a clear indicator.
- Physical Damage: Inspect the battery for any signs of swelling, cracks, or leaks. Physical damage can compromise performance and safety, warranting immediate replacement.
- Frequent Overheating: If your battery becomes excessively hot during use or charging, it may be failing. Overheating can lead to further damage and reduced lifespan.
- Charging Issues: If the battery struggles to charge fully or takes much longer than normal, it’s a strong sign that it may be time for a replacement.
- Age: Consider the age of your battery. Typically, lithium-ion batteries last about 2-3 years with regular use. If yours is older and showing performance issues, it’s best to replace it.
Keeping an eye on these factors will ensure your tools are always ready for the job, minimizing interruptions in your workflow.
